Are you interested in an Intern opportunity with Philips? We welcome individuals who are currently pursuing (or have recently completed) an undergraduate (BS) and/or graduate (MS) degree to participate in 3 month paid intern opportunities at our site in Plymouth, MN. Through this role you will gain meaningful, hands-on experience in engineering for a HealthTech company.
Your role:
Put your college skills to the test and be a part of a strong Product Industrialization team. You will gain exposure to Philips internal manufacturing operations excellence with hands on experience in different areas of engineering, manufacturing, and production. You will be a part of a new Philips manufacturing center of excellence within the medical device tech hub of Plymouth MN, and with that you will be able to gain valuable skills and industry knowledge that will provide you with a well-rounded perspective in your career moving forward.
Assist in developing innovative processes, concepts, and design approaches for existing as well as new products and processes
Undertake basic project development tasks such as writing and verifying specifications, maintaining process and product documentation, testing and validating new processes, equipment, and product prototypes.
Help identify, improve, and solve problems linked to existing and new manufacturing processes and equipment
Create process experimentation, obtain data for analysis, and making data driven decisions among teammates to better the project, and drive changes for the long term of the business.
Assist in acquiring and implementing new processes/technologies to support both production and R&D
Assist in the continuous improvement of quality, delivery, and cost through effective use of lean manufacturing principles
